Filton Avenue Primary School is seeking a Marketing and Communications Assistant to support online presence, communications, and marketing planning. You will manage the website and apps, oversee social media, and produce newsletters, posters, and media materials for school events.

The role involves coordinating with partners, handling event press activities, and assisting leadership with administrative tasks. This position supports branding and community engagement for the school.
